    <title>topic Before enable deep monitoring for a pod or namespace the memory resource check is required in Dynatrace tips</title>
    <link>https://community.dynatrace.com/t5/Dynatrace-tips/Before-enable-deep-monitoring-for-a-pod-or-namespace-the-memory/m-p/269704#M1570</link>
    <description>&lt;P&gt;Hi Folks,&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Based on the documnetation there is a memory overhead of the dynatrace code module (100 - 200 MB).&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;A href="https://docs.dynatrace.com/docs/ingest-from/dynatrace-oneagent/memory-requirements" target="_blank" rel="noopener"&gt;OneAgent memory requirements — Dynatrace Docs&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Nowdays I met some kubernetes / openshift clusters with very limited memeory resources. I have created a high level qucik dashboard, to check the memory limit and memory usage metrics. Free memory limit / pod&amp;nbsp; should be higher than the overhead.&lt;/P&gt;
